Milk is the first allergen and it's also the most prevalent in youngsters. It's frequently outgrown, but it can cause quick symptoms like hives or vomiting. Although eggs are a typical food for youngsters, they can induce hives or significant adverse responses, which are often outgrown.
2 / 5
Peanuts can induce serious, persistent reactions, such as anaphylaxis. Additionally, tree nuts such as almonds, walnuts and cashews are common culprits behind severe, persistent allergies.
3 / 5
Allergies can also be brought on by fish. In youngsters, soy is also prevalent, frequently moderate, but it may last a long time. Unlike gluten sensitivity, wheat allergies are often outgrown by adulthood.
